Lighting Controllers: Features and Benefits

Modern lighting controllers offer a range of impressive features and significant advantages to users. These devices allow you to precisely manage your lighting, providing enhanced comfort, improved security, and reduced energy consumption. Key features often include dimming capabilities, color temperature adjustment, scene creation, scheduling options, and remote access through a mobile app or voice assistant. The benefits are clear: increased convenience, greater control over your environment, potential cost savings on your electricity bill, and the ability to create ambiance perfectly suited to any activity.
